People have been donating online to help a local boy who is currently in Bristol Children’s hospital.

Louis Stevenson, 8 attends Sherwell Valley Primary School in Torquay

E. Richards, who started the online JustGiving appeal said:

“We are raising money for 8 year old Louis Stevenson who is from Torquay. Louis has a tumour in his head and spine which has been removed by some amazing doctors, unfortunately what is left is stage 4 cancer. Louis is now at Bristol Children’s Hospital (ward 38) having treatment, normally he attends Sherwell Valley Primary School school in Torquay (along with his 6 year old sister), his favourite things are Spiderman, Paw Patrol and Teddies from Build a Bear, his favourite TV show’s are X Factor and I’m Celeb…

louis
Louis Stevenson Photo: JustGiving

“Anything you lovely people could donate would be fabulous, Louis and his family are normal everyday people from Torquay and now need all the help we can give them. Thank you all in anticipation,”

The fund currently stands at £783 and has a target of £2000.

After hearing Louis is a fan of Paw Patrol, local business Riviera Mascots & Bounce Torbay will be travelling up to Bristol with Viking Warriors to surprise  Louis with a visit from Paw patrol.
